
NTPC Vidyut Vyapar Nigam Limited (NVVN), a wholly owned subsidiary of NTPC Limited, has invited online bids for the development of an 8.0 MW grid-connected rooftop solar power project at DRDO Hyderabad. The bidding process will be conducted through a single-stage, two-envelope system on the Government e-Procurement Portal (GePNIC). The project falls under domestic competitive bidding.
The scope of work includes the design, engineering, supply, installation, testing, and commissioning of the solar power project, as outlined in the bidding documents. NVVN plans to finance the project through external commercial borrowings, domestic commercial borrowings, or its funds.
The tender process does not require any fee for purchasing the documents. Bidders must submit a bid security of ₹50,00,000 (Fifty Lakh Rupees) as per the stipulated conditions in the bidding documents. The bid submission process is entirely online, and no physical copies of documents will be issued.
To participate in the e-tendering process, bidders must possess a Class-3 Digital Signature Certificate (DSC) and must be enrolled on the GePNIC portal. It is recommended that bidders visit the project site before submission to assess the site conditions, as no additional claims will be entertained later.
As per the eligibility criteria, NVVN RE enlisted bidders who meet the financial qualification requirements are eligible to participate. Additionally, any bidder with a Transfer of Technology (ToT) arrangement with an entity from a country sharing a land border with India must be registered with the competent authority.
NVVN reserves the right to accept or reject any bid without assigning reasons. The bidding process will follow the schedule available on the GePNIC portal. The document download and sale end date is 19-Feb-2025, and the bid submission end date is also 19-Feb-2025. The opening date for the price bid will be intimated later.
